摘要
研究了利用米糠内源性蛋白酶和谷氨酸脱羧酶富集γ-氨基丁酸(GABA)的工艺,通过正交实验得到最佳富集工艺条件是:温度44℃,料液比18∶,pH值5.2,时间6 h,反应中的限制性酶并非谷氨酸脱羧酶(GAD),而是米糠内源性蛋白酶。GA-BA的得率提高到242 mg/100 g米糠,经胶体磨作用,GABA的含量可达321 mg/100 g米糠。
A technology tbr enrichment of γ-amino butyric acid (GABA) was researched by means of endogenous protease in rice bran and glutamate deearboxylase. The optimum enrichment conditions obtained through the orthognnal experiment were: ratio of material to liquid 1:8, temperature 44℃, time 6 h, pH value 5.2, and in the reaction, the restrictive enzyme was not the glutamate decarboxylase (GAD) , but was the endogenous protease in rice bran, The output of GABA was increased to 242 mg/100 g rice bran, and the content of GABA could be up to 321 rag/100 g rice bran through the action of a colloid mill.
